"Welcome Back Daddy" is a challenging game where you play as a father trying to maintain his sanity at his new home amidst familial conflicts. The game features quick and strategic gameplay, with the length varying depending on the player's skills. The story is ambiguous but can be pieced together, and there's a secret ending for those who dare to uncover it. Be prepared for a suspenseful experience with headphones on.

gameplay
14 mentions Positive Neutral NegativeThe gameplay is challenging and requires players to master mechanics for success, with a focus on execution rather than narrative. While it features familiar elements like key-hunting and unique interactions with different monsters, some mechanics, such as the "stop moving to survive" feature, may not function as intended. Overall, it appeals to fans of indie horror games who enjoy a steep learning curve.
